使用Anaconda3运行Python程序
问题描述
假设我们有一个Python程序,需要在本地环境中运行。我们希望使用Anaconda3来管理Python环境,并且能够方便地运行该程序。
解决方案
步骤一:安装Anaconda3
首先,我们需要下载和安装Anaconda3。Anaconda是一个开源的Python环境管理器,它包含了Python解释器以及许多常用的科学计算库。我们可以从Anaconda官方网站下载适合我们操作系统的安装包,并按照安装向导进行安装。
步骤二:创建Python环境
安装完成后,我们需要创建一个独立的Python环境来运行我们的程序。Anaconda提供了一个简单的命令行工具conda
来管理环境。我们可以使用以下命令来创建一个新的Python环境:
```mermaid
pie
title Python环境
"Python 3.7" : 80
"其他库" : 20
```bash
conda create --name my_env python=3.7
上述命令将创建一个名为my_env
的Python环境,并且使用Python 3.7作为默认的Python解释器。我们可以根据自己的需求选择其他版本。
步骤三:激活环境
创建完成后,我们需要激活这个环境,以便在命令行中使用该环境中的Python解释器和库。我们可以使用以下命令来激活环境:
conda activate my_env
激活环境后,我们可以在命令行中运行python
命令来进入Python解释器。我们可以验证一下是否使用了正确的Python版本:
```mermaid
pie
title Python解释器
"Python 3.7" : 100
```python
python --version
步骤四:安装依赖库
接下来,我们需要安装程序所依赖的库。Anaconda提供了一个方便的包管理工具conda
,可以帮助我们安装和管理Python包。我们可以使用以下命令来安装所需的库:
conda install numpy pandas matplotlib
上述命令将安装numpy
,pandas
和matplotlib
这三个常用的科学计算库。根据实际需求,我们可以安装其他库。
步骤五:运行程序
安装完依赖库后,我们可以使用Anaconda3来运行我们的Python程序。假设我们的程序文件名为my_program.py
,我们可以使用以下命令来运行它:
python my_program.py
完整流程
综上所述,使用Anaconda3运行Python程序的完整流程如下:
flowchart TD
A[安装Anaconda3] --> B[创建Python环境]
B --> C[激活环境]
C --> D[安装依赖库]
D --> E[运行程序]
总结
使用Anaconda3来运行Python程序可以帮助我们方便地管理Python环境和依赖库,以及提供一致的运行环境。通过按照上述步骤,我们可以轻松地在本地环境中运行Python程序。
以上就是使用Anaconda3运行Python程序的解决方案。希望对您有帮助!